What is Integrated Facility Management?

The idea of Integrated Facility Management is a revolution in the traditional and fragmented facility operations. Instead of contracting individual maintenance, security, cleaning, energy management, and landscaping vendors, IFM contracts all these services in a single strategic partner. This centralized mode of operation generates coordination among the departments and eradicates communication differences and offers overall visibility of data in order to make improved decisions. The companies in Bangalore that are practicing IFM enjoy the benefits of central control, optimized workflow, and accountability in all the operations of the facility. 

Key Characteristics of IFM: 

  • Consolidates multiple facility services under single provider 

  • Provides centralized data and real-time monitoring systems 

  • Eliminates service redundancies and vendor silos 

  • Enables predictive and preventive maintenance approaches 

  • Improves response times and service quality standards

Key Ways IFM Reduces Costs in Bangalore

1. Vendor Consolidation and Contract Optimization 

The conventional facility management approach is a negotiated contract with a number of vendors, each having its own price structure and terms of service. Integrated facility management gets all the services from a single provider, which allows negotiating their services better and having advantages of bulk prices.  

Through a unified contract of cleaning, maintenance, security, landscaping, and other services, the organizations in Bangalore would eliminate the redundancy of pricing and administrative overheads. With single vendor management, invoices are processed easily, payment processing cost is minimized, and there is greater financial clarity. A large number of IFM providers have graduated with pricing schemes that give high discounts to consolidated commitments as opposed to the vendor for individual rates. 

2. Preventive Maintenance and Reduced Emergency Repairs 

Repair of emergency facilities is far costlier as compared to planned, preventive maintenance. Conventional reactive methods react to the problem after it has happened which can incur high costs of downtime and incur repair expenses. IFM observes predictive and preventive maintenance policies, which help in detecting any problems that are likely to arise before they become emergency cases. 

Cost-Reduction Benefits of Preventive Maintenance: 

  • Extends equipment lifespan by 20-30% through regular servicing 

  • Reduces emergency repair costs by up to 40% 

  • Minimizes facility downtime and operational disruptions 

  • Prevents costly system failures and component replacements 

  • Improves equipment reliability and performance consistency 

The high performance of monitoring systems is used to monitor equipment performance in real time to warn the facility managers about the maintenance requirements before the equipment malfunctions. This proactive strategy lowers the number of emergency services calls that are usually three to five times more expensive than the regular maintenance services, which leaves a significant amount of savings. 

3. Energy Efficiency and Smart Utility Management 

Facility operational costs are large in the tropical climate in Bangalore, which is characterized by energy consumption. The automation of buildings (through IFM platforms), smart HVAC systems, motion sensors in LED lighting, and building lighting systems are among the technologies that result in a marked decrease in energy wastage. These systems adjust climate control automatically based on the levels of occupancy, the weather conditions, and the real-time usage information, which means that needless energy use at the off-hours or in the low occupancy will be avoided. 

Energy Management Cost Savings: 

  • LED upgrades reduce lighting costs by 50-60% 

  • Smart HVAC scheduling cuts climate control expenses by 25-35% 

  • Occupancy-based automation systems optimize resource usage 

  • Real-time monitoring identifies energy waste immediately 

  • Solar integration and renewable energy options reduce grid dependency 

Organizations implementing comprehensive energy management through IFM typically see utility bill reductions of 20-30% within the first year, with sustained savings in subsequent years. 

4. Reduced Administrative Overhead 

It is very costly to have multiple vendors of the facility with regard to its administration, i.e. different invoices, administration of contracts, performance control, and coordination of communication. IFM will centralize these administrative functions under one point of contact, which will significantly shorten the amount of time spent by the staff coordinating with the vendors. 

This simplification does away with repeated reporting demands and simplifies budget management and multiple vendor relationships unnecessarily. Organizations can shift internal resources spent on the management of administrative facilities to strategic business activities, which enhance the overall efficiency of operations. 

5. Data-Driven Resource Allocation 

Integrated Facility Management systems offer in-depth analytics of facility operations, which can be used to make decisions. Maintenance costs, energy consumption trends, space utilization rates, and the quality of services are shown on the real-time dashboard. This transparency enables facility managers to recognize inefficiencies and resource allocation and make high-impact improvements. 

Data Analytics Benefits: 

  • Identifies cost reduction opportunities through usage analysis 

  • Optimizes space utilization and reduces unnecessary square footage 

  • Tracks maintenance trends to predict future costs 

  • Measures service quality and identifies improvement areas 

  • Benchmarks performance against industry standards

Factors That Influence IFM Cost Savings

Implementation Timeline 

The benefits of saving costs are usually realized over a period of time. The first quarter implementation can demonstrate a modest reduction in the first quarter of 5-8 percent with the implementation of systems and optimization. Throughout the first year, the average reduction in cost in organizations is 12-15 percent, as the processes become mature and the integration of technology becomes extensive. 

Facility Complexity and Size 

Big institutions with significant complexity tend to have a higher percentage of savings since there is an economy of scale with united administrations. The savings of a corporate campus comprised of several buildings are higher in comparison with a one-floor office, but with smaller facilities. The reduction in costs may be regarded as significant as a result of the effective management of resources. 

Service Scope and Technology Integration 

Companies that adopt holistic IFM service, with the use of sophisticated monitoring and predictive maintenance, save more as compared to partial solutions. Maximum visibility and optimization opportunities are possible with complete technology integration.
